The Gavrilov Collapse

Pianist Andrei Gavrilov won the Tchaikovsky Competition at age 18. By age 30, he was a bona fide superstar with a dazzling array of career options. “It’s been all downhill since – a story of abandoned concerts, loss of confidence, the end of the [record] deal, a broken marriage. It was a personal and artistic implosion, though which fed which is hard to say.” Now Gavrilov is attempting a comeback. But will the music world give him a chance?
